Form 4: Wayfair's COO, Thomas Netzer, Sells Shares to Cover Tax Obligations

Sentiment:

SEC Form 4 Filing


Wayfair's Chief Operating Officer, Thomas Netzer, sold shares of Class A Common Stock to cover tax withholding obligations related to the vesting of Restricted Stock Units.

Summary

  • Thomas Netzer, the Chief Operating Officer of Wayfair Inc., sold shares of Class A Common Stock on April 3rd and 4th, 2024.
  • The sales were executed to cover tax withholding obligations associated with the vesting of Restricted Stock Units on April 1, 2024, as per Wayfair's policies.
  • On April 3rd, 2024, 2,994 shares were sold at a weighted average price of $62.09, and 1,409 shares were sold at a weighted average price of $63.17.
  • On April 4th, 2024, 3,989 shares were sold at a weighted average price of $64.96, and 266 shares were sold at a weighted average price of $65.95.
  • Following these transactions, Netzer directly owns 134,439 shares of Class A Common Stock.

Management Comments

  • The sales do not represent a discretionary trade by the reporting person.
